Output d26bdb5e1e51a2e52c6d1d7a9c701c9178a9abdaa90151e3475692cb125cab45:15

value
1476740000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de0542a5fea0e105d7470c79febbf1579542a08c OP_EQUALVERIFY OP_CHECKSIG
address
1MEwK5jMrUCLW7WC3n4K1PZuJ9sujfa1X5
transaction
d26bdb5e1e51a2e52c6d1d7a9c701c9178a9abdaa90151e3475692cb125cab45
spent
true